flag South Africa demands transparency after a building collapse killed three, honors a fallen soldier, and prepares to host a Chinese-led naval exercise in 2026.

flag South Africa’s Minister of Public Works and Infrastructure has called for a transparent investigation into the Doornkop building collapse that killed three and injured others, emphasizing safety and accountability. flag Meanwhile, Minister Angie Motshekga visited the family of Cpl TJ Motsamai, who died during a SANDF operation in flooded conditions, as the search for his missing comrade continues. flag In a separate development, South Africa will host Exercise Will for Peace 2026, a multinational naval drill led by China, from January 9 to 16, focusing on maritime safety and cooperation among BRICS Plus nations.
